Description
SHORTLISTED FOR THE SALTIRE AWARD 2025
Margaret – an elderly widow who just wants to be left with her memories and her quiet, contained life.
Claire – newly divorced, downsizing into the neighbourhood and way too busy to mend a broken heart.
Gerard – a tearaway twelve-year-old who hates his name but loves his little brother and sister. Gerard is a bright kid, but trouble always follows him. No one really knows what it’s like at home; he’s used to carrying a lot on his small shoulders.
Gerard doesn’t always make good decisions. One morning, he makes a very bad one, upending not just his world, but the lives of Margaret and Claire too. Both heart-breaking and life-affirming, This Bright Life is a story of messy lives, second chances and the many hands it takes to build a boy.
